copying AI/ is not enough, some AI defines music under the UI folder, other needs special components, etc.
JoeBloe and Nar are right : Start slow.
just install DSL. test it.
Once it's done and OK, create an new RA2 folder (from CD) and install Starcore or Rage2.
Here, you will have enough fun for a long, long time. Moreover the bots you will build may enter tourney.
If, after that, you still want to download ALL the AI. come back here, tell us which AI (once at a time) you tried to install (supposed it was OK before install), and you may have some help. But a sentence like <> is too general to get some help back.

Sooo.. That means that YOU CAN have all AI packs on the same RA2?
Well, if you know how to add a Team under AI, when you download a new pack, you extract it in a temporary folder and then you add your team 'manually' (enriching the files teams.txt and bindings.py). that work as long as :
-you do not mix DSL and Stock
-AI pack do not use special components.
thus, you should have rage+startcore+stock+some rfs bots in a single RA2 folder.
Limitation : when entering event, your foe are only selected from the first 16 teams. So if you want to fight events with bots from teams with index greater than 16, you must changer the order of your teams (in the folder and in the teams.txt) - or use the program i sharein my signature (some ads here)-.
